The main concern from any ...A tornado warning means that a tornado has been spotted, or that Doppler radar shows a thunderstorm circulation which can spawn a tornado. When a tornado warning is issued for your area, seek safe shelter immediately. The Storm Prediction Center issues tornado and severe thunderstorm watches.The tornado-friendly weather originating out of southwestern Iowa is likely to spur a squall line, resulting in very powerful straight-line winds with the possibility of tornados and hail, the NWS said. A tornado is a violently rotating column of air extending from the base of a thunderstorm down to the ground. Tornadoes are capable of completely destroying well-made structures, uprooting trees, and hurling objects through the air like deadly missiles.Feb 18, 2023 · Yes, tornadoes do hit the same place twice! Justin Michaels of The Weather Channel reports live from Clearwater Beach, Florida, where a reported tornado left ...May 23, 2019 · When a tornado approaches, anyone in its path should take shelter indoors—preferably in a basement or an interior first-floor room or hallway. Avoid windows and seek additional protection by getting underneath large, solid pieces of furniture. Avoid automobiles and mobile homes, which provide almost no protection from tornadoes. Wisconsin's Worst Tornado occurred on June 12, 1899 in New Richmond in St. Croix County. This tornado killed 117 and injured 125, and destroyed over 300 buildings. July 18, 1996 - Oakfield (Fond du Lac County): injured 12 with damage at 40.4 million in 1996 dollars.
